Newly released Thorn T023 V3.1 in both C3 (left) and BGW9 (right) versions. Both feature the upgraded tool-less bracelet, as well as the non-Frogmantle dial.

Despite the slight lume mismatch between the hands and hour markers, I still prefer the BGW9’s eggshell color and slightly different dial text layout.

u/InquisitorKeres 6d ago

The end links are hollow but better fitting than v2.1-v3.0, the bracelet links themselves feel incredibly solid and fit is much better than expected, it’s actually less rattly than my v1 solid end link bracelet.

u/InquisitorKeres 6d ago

They aren’t as tight as a Baltany or sm but are perfectly aligned with a lot of vintage watches. Again at around 200$ my expectations drop for some of the details. In fact I’m still impressed what is on offer at this price especially with the case proportions and other details that matter.

But no the fit isn’t as tight tolerance wise as some other offerings, the top of the lug brushing isn’t as nice as others, but no one else nails the case proportions, feel on wrist, thin vintage style of the bracelet, and visual aesthetic with branding and execution including the dimensionality to the lume plots like Thorn is doing.
